All Of These Familiar Faces [OPEN]
WHO: Trip Tucker (Rudolph Wright) & Major Malcolm Reed (Vincent Stark), open
WHAT: Running into a (not so) familiar face right after waking up
WHERE: Living Quarters
WHEN: April 21st
WARNINGS: All additional threads take place after the first one with Trip and the Major. Tag one or tag both, either is fine!
Could this day get any more ridiculous? First, Trip had had to deal with alien Nazis who were trying to take over the time stream and damn Suliban who tied him up in a closet. At least he'd found out the Captain wasn't dead, so there was one plus. Then, he'd woken up in some strange place and told that everything he ever knew was a dream. That he was really this Rudolph (Rudolph? Really? Wasn't Charles Tucker the Third enough of a mouthful?) Wright guy who'd been put to sleep to avoid some Disaster and that was about all he'd gotten before he'd just stopped listening.
This just had to be another trick. First, the Enterprise had been pulled through time and now he'd been pulled into some other reality. That was the only way he could make sense of this. And he was going to find a way home and nothing or no one was going to stop him, no matter what proof they tried to show him that he belonged here. He belonged on Enterprise, on Earth or in Florida, he'd except no other substitutions.
Trip had searched the room he'd been shown to, and after finding nothing but more frustration, he decided he better go take a look around. There had to be something in this cave that could help him find a way out of here and he was going to find it.
